It's not a good idea to drill into the housings.Metal particles will get inside no matter how careful you are.What I do is inject grease into the joint thru the boot area with a needle grease fitting.It connects to your grease gun like a grease fitting.Just pierce the boot and place the tip at the base of the joint and put in a few pumps until the grease comes out like normal.The needle tip is available at most hardware stores or automotive part stores.
